
Vargas Powers Beach Bums Past Crushers
June 29, 2013 - Frontier League (FL)
Traverse City Beach Bums News Release
TRAVERSE CITY, MI - Jose Vargas hit two homeruns and Kyle Teague allowed one run during six innings of work to pick up his first professional win as the Beach Bums downed the Lake Erie Crushers 3-2 on Saturday night.
Traverse City struck early as with two out in the bottom of the first, Vargas took the first pitch he saw from Dave Middendorf over the leftfield wall for his fifth homerun of the season and a 1-0 Beach Bums lead. Chase Burch kept the inning going with a double and came in to score on a Carlo Testa single to push the lead to 2-0.
In the second, the Crushers notched their first tally of the game as Max Casper hit a sac fly to center, scoring Daniel Bowman who singled to lead off the inning.
The Beach Bums upped the lead in the sixth as Vargas struck again, this time going to the opposite way off Middendorf for his sixth long ball of the year and a 3-1 TC edge. The run proved critical as in the eighth, Lake Erie early tied the game. Russell Moldenhauer singled with one out and Daniel Bowman tripled past the dive of D'Marcus Ingram in left-center. With the lead cut to a run, Emmanuel Quiles hit a shallow fly ball to right. Testa loaded up and uncorked a strike to the plate only to see Bowman cross with what appeared to be the tying run. Traverse City appealed the play, however, as Chris Cowell threw the ball back to third base where it was ruled that Bowman left the bag too early when tagging up, ending the inning.
Pitching was the other side of the story in the game as both starters turned in solid performances. Teague (1-0) went six innings allowing one run in his first professional start. The rookie right-hander struck out six in the contest. Nick Capito recorded his fifth save of the season, pitching the final two innings. Middendorf (5-3) took the tough luck loss, going the distance for the Crushers, striking out eight along the way.
